    Subject[PATCH v6 05/10] drm/dp_mst: Make drm_dp_mst_topology_state subclassable
    Date
    This is useful for drivers (which will probably be all of them soon)
    which need to track state that is exclusive to the topology, and not a
    specific connector on said topology. This includes things such as the
    link rate and lane count that are shared by all of the connectors on the
    topology.

    diff --git a/drivers/gpu/drm/drm_dp_mst_topology.c b/drivers/gpu/drm/drm_dp_mst_topology.c
    index ba67f1782a04..8a72eed0ae05 100644
    --- a/drivers/gpu/drm/drm_dp_mst_topology.c
    +++ b/drivers/gpu/drm/drm_dp_mst_topology.c
    @@ -3100,33 +3100,89 @@ static void drm_dp_destroy_connector_work(struct work_struct *work)
    (*mgr->cbs->hotplug)(mgr);
    }

    -static struct drm_private_state *
    -drm_dp_mst_duplicate_state(struct drm_private_obj *obj)
    +/**
    + * drm_atomic_dp_mst_duplicate_topology_state - default
    + * drm_dp_mst_topology_state duplicate handler
    + *
    + * For drivers which don't yet subclass drm_dp_mst_topology_state
    + *
    + * RETURNS: the duplicated state on success, or an error code embedded into a
    + * pointer value otherwise.
    + */
    +struct drm_private_state *
    +drm_atomic_dp_mst_duplicate_topology_state(struct drm_private_obj *obj)
    {
    + struct drm_dp_mst_topology_mgr *mgr = to_dp_mst_topology_mgr(obj);
    struct drm_dp_mst_topology_state *state;
    + int ret;

    state = kmemdup(obj->state, sizeof(*state), GFP_KERNEL);
    if (!state)
    return NULL;

    - __drm_atomic_helper_private_obj_duplicate_state(obj, &state->base);
    + ret = __drm_atomic_dp_mst_duplicate_topology_state(mgr, state);
    + if (ret) {
    + kfree(state);
    + return NULL;
    + }

    return &state->base;
    }
    +EXPORT_SYMBOL(drm_atomic_dp_mst_duplicate_topology_state);

    -static void drm_dp_mst_destroy_state(struct drm_private_obj *obj,
    - struct drm_private_state *state)
    +/**
    + * __drm_atomic_dp_mst_duplicate_topology_state - default
    + * drm_dp_mst_topology_state duplicate hook
    + *
    + * Copies atomic state from an MST topology's current state. This is useful
    + * for drivers that subclass the MST topology state.
    + *
    + * RETURNS: 0 on success, negative error code on failure.
    + */
    +int
    +__drm_atomic_dp_mst_duplicate_topology_state(struct drm_dp_mst_topology_mgr *mgr,
    + struct drm_dp_mst_topology_state *state)
    +{
    + struct drm_private_obj *obj = &mgr->base;
    +
    + memcpy(state, obj->state, sizeof(*state));
    +
    + __drm_atomic_helper_private_obj_duplicate_state(&mgr->base,
    + &state->base);
    + return 0;
    +}
    +EXPORT_SYMBOL(__drm_atomic_dp_mst_duplicate_topology_state);
    +
    +/**
    + * drm_atomic_dp_mst_destroy_topology_state - default
    + * drm_dp_mst_topology_state destroy handler
    + *
    + * For drivers which don't yet subclass drm_dp_mst_topology_state.
    + */
    +void
    +drm_atomic_dp_mst_destroy_topology_state(struct drm_private_obj *obj,
    + struct drm_private_state *state)
    {
    struct drm_dp_mst_topology_state *mst_state =
    to_dp_mst_topology_state(state);

    + __drm_atomic_dp_mst_destroy_topology_state(mst_state);
    +
    kfree(mst_state);
    }
    +EXPORT_SYMBOL(drm_atomic_dp_mst_destroy_topology_state);

    -static const struct drm_private_state_funcs mst_state_funcs = {
    - .atomic_duplicate_state = drm_dp_mst_duplicate_state,
    - .atomic_destroy_state = drm_dp_mst_destroy_state,
    -};
    +/**
    + * __drm_atomic_dp_mst_destroy_topology_state - default
    + * drm_dp_mst_topology_state destroy hook
    + *
    + * Frees the resources associated with the given drm_dp_mst_topology_state.
    + * This is useful for drivers that subclass the MST topology state.
    + */
    +void
    +__drm_atomic_dp_mst_destroy_topology_state(struct drm_dp_mst_topology_state *state) {
    +}
    +EXPORT_SYMBOL(__drm_atomic_dp_mst_destroy_topology_state);

    /**
    * drm_atomic_dp_mst_get_topology_state: get MST topology state
    @@ -3157,21 +3213,25 @@ EXPORT_SYMBOL(drm_atomic_dp_mst_get_topology_state);
    /**
    * drm_dp_mst_topology_mgr_init - initialise a topology manager
    * @mgr: manager struct to initialise
    + * @state: atomic topology state to init, allocated by the driver
    * @dev: device providing this structure - for i2c addition.
    * @aux: DP helper aux channel to talk to this device
    * @max_dpcd_transaction_bytes: hw specific DPCD transaction limit
    * @max_payloads: maximum number of payloads this GPU can source
    * @conn_base_id: the connector object ID the MST device is connected to.
    *
    + * Note that this function doesn't take care of allocating the atomic MST
    + * state, this must be handled by the caller before calling
    + * drm_dp_mst_topology_mgr_init().
    + *
    * Return 0 for success, or negative error code on failure
    */
    int drm_dp_mst_topology_mgr_init(struct drm_dp_mst_topology_mgr *mgr,
    + struct drm_dp_mst_topology_state *state,
    struct drm_device *dev, struct drm_dp_aux *aux,
    int max_dpcd_transaction_bytes,
    int max_payloads, int conn_base_id)
    {
    - struct drm_dp_mst_topology_state *mst_state;
    -
    mutex_init(&mgr->lock);
    mutex_init(&mgr->qlock);
    mutex_init(&mgr->payload_lock);
    @@ -3200,18 +3260,14 @@ int drm_dp_mst_topology_mgr_init(struct drm_dp_mst_topology_mgr *mgr,
    if (test_calc_pbn_mode() < 0)
    DRM_ERROR("MST PBN self-test failed\n");

    - mst_state = kzalloc(sizeof(*mst_state), GFP_KERNEL);
    - if (mst_state == NULL)
    - return -ENOMEM;
    -
    - mst_state->mgr = mgr;
    + state->mgr = mgr;

    /* max. time slots - one slot for MTP header */
    - mst_state->avail_slots = 63;
    + state->avail_slots = 63;

    drm_atomic_private_obj_init(&mgr->base,
    - &mst_state->base,
    - &mst_state_funcs);
    + &state->base,
    + mgr->funcs);

    return 0;
    }
